The School of International Studies  welcomes expressions of interest from excellent postdoctoral researchers to apply, jointly with a research supervisor from SIS, to the European Commission Marie Sklodowska-Curie Individual Fellowship Scheme.
Selected candidates will be offered both academic and administrative support from SIS faculty and the University Research Office with regards to proposal development.

Research activities at SIS

Research activities at SIS revolve around three main broad topics:

  • the social, political, institutional and economic implications of a globally interconnected world
  • international politics and security
  • Europe between integration and disintegration
